This rooftop equipment platform assembly features a shaped four-times wood curb supported by two-by-eight joists spaced at twelve inches on center minimum over a plywood deck and built-up roofing assembly. The curb is waterproofed with a modified bitumen membrane over a fiberglass base sheet over three-quarter-inch plywood, capped with a level twenty-two gauge galvanized iron flashing pan. Mechanical equipment sits atop a vibration isolator secured with fasteners through neoprene washers typically. Any securement into the horizontal platform surface requires a solid quarter-inch neoprene gasket with elastomeric sealant applied on both the underside and top immediately prior to installing bolts. A plywood or perlite cricket is installed on the high side of curbs wider than twenty-four inches, maintaining a minimum eight-inch clearance above the top of the cricket.
